How is the weather in Westcliffe?
Westcliffe has chilly winters, with temperatures from 1–35°F (-17–2°C), and warm, pleasant summers reaching 80–83°F (27–29°C). Evenings cool quickly year-round; occasional afternoon showers are common during summer.

What are some hiking trails in Westcliffe?
You can explore the Rainbow Trail, which winds through forests and meadows, or try the accessible paths near Lake DeWeese. Some trails offer broad mountain vistas and are suitable for a variety of experience levels.

What is Westcliffe known for?
Westcliffe is known for its dramatic mountain views, ranching heritage, and designation as a Dark Sky Community—making it a favorite for stargazing. Many visitors come for the peaceful setting and creative arts scene.
